Abstract
Energy efficiency and sustainability in building design have become increasingly important in addressing environmental concerns and reducing energy consumption in the construction industry. This thesis explores the integration of sustainable materials in the design of energy-efficient buildings to achieve a more environmentally friendly and resource-efficient built environment. The research focuses on the potential benefits and challenges associated with using sustainable materials in building design, as well as the impact of these materials on the overall energy performance and environmental footprint of buildings.
